Posttraumatic pressure problem (PTSD), an nervousness disorder with life span prevalence of 7.8%, is characterized by symptoms that produce pursuing publicity to traumatic life functions and that lead to an immediate knowledge of intensive dread, helplessness or horror. PTSD is marked by recurrent nightmares typified with the recall of intrusive experiences and by prolonged disturbance all over sleep. Individuals with PTSD respond poorly to drug treatments for insomnia. The cons of drug treatment method for insomnia underline the value of non-pharmacological choices. Consequently, the current analyze had a few aims: first, to compare the performance of two relaxation techniques (muscular relaxation and progressive music relaxation) in alleviating sleeplessness among individuals with PTSD using each aim and subjective actions of sleep top quality; second, to look at whether these two techniques have various consequences on psychological indicators of PTSD, for instance melancholy and anxiousness; And eventually, to examine how initial PTSD symptom severity and baseline psychological actions are associated with the performance of these two relaxation methods.

Progressive muscular relaxation (PMR) is a method developed by Jacobson in 1934.48 The system relies over the notion that panic-provoking thoughts and gatherings create physiological pressure. The technique includes progressively tensing and relaxing muscles in several aspects of the human body, resulting in a discount in physiological tension.
